What is a weekend SLP?

Weekend SLPs are Speech-Language Pathologists who primarily work on weekends, providing assessment, diagnosis, and treatment of speech, language, communication, and swallowing disorders. These professionals are often employed in hospitals, rehabilitation centers, or skilled nursing facilities to ensure continuous patient care throughout the week. Weekend SLPs play a crucial role in meeting patients' needs when regular weekday staff are unavailable, helping maintain therapy schedules and preventing delays in recovery. Their responsibilities are similar to those of weekday SLPs, but they may also collaborate closely with weekend medical teams and adjust therapy plans to fit weekend staffing and patient needs.

What are the typical responsibilities and challenges for a weekend SLP working in a healthcare setting?

As a Weekend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P) in a healthcare environment, you will primarily focus on evaluating and treating patients with communication, cognitive, or swallowing disorders during weekend shifts. A common challenge is managing a diverse caseload with limited resources, as weekend staffing is often reduced compared to weekdays. You’ll frequently collaborate with nursing staff, occupational therapists, and physical therapists to ensure continuity of care. Flexibility and strong communication skills are essential, as you may need to quickly adapt treatment plans and coordinate with family members or other care providers. Weekend SLP roles can also offer unique opportunities for autonomy and professional growth, as you’ll often handle cases independently.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a weekend speech-language pathologist (SLP), and why are they important?

To thrive as a Weekend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P), you need a master's degree in speech-language pathology, state licensure, and strong expertise in diagnosing and treating communication and swallowing disorders. Familiarity with electronic medical records (EMR), standardized assessment tools, and therapy software is typically required. Outstanding interpersonal skills, compassion, and adaptability are essential for building rapport with patients and collaborating with healthcare teams during weekend shifts. These skills ensure effective patient care, accurate documentation, and seamless teamwork, which are crucial for positive outcomes in often fast-paced or varied weekend settings.
